ARI TAUB
Ari Taub is a television producer who operates two networks. He was a 2008 Olympian, 2007 Pan Am Games Bronze medalist, 2007 Commonwealth Champion, Sports Advocate, Business Lawyer and Speaker. Ari promotes amateur and pro mixed martial arts through Hard Knocks Fighting Championship.
